Context: Ardenfell line margins slipped three points over two quarters. Drivers: input steel costs, aggressive discounting at the Westmoor branch, and a stale price book. Proposal: uplift list prices four percent, tighten discount authority to regional level, sunset the two lowest-margin SKUs. Risk: volume loss at Halverton accounts, estimated under two percent. Decision requested at Thursday's review. Modelling assumptions are in the appendix pack. The commercial reasoning leadership wants kept close is noted directly below.

board note of tajop-yajof: The finance team signed off on a budget of $77.6 million for Project Pramir.

Subject: Memtrace cut-over complete

Team,

Cut-over to Memtrace v2 for GPU memory profiling finished last night. Old v1 agents are disabled; any tickets referencing v1 dashboards should be closed as resolved-by-migration. Sampling overhead is now under 2% and allocation traces include kernel names. Known gap: profiles older than 30 days were not migrated. Point customers at the v2 docs for setup questions. For reference when troubleshooting, the agent now runs with the following configuration.

settings of bagaf-bawip:
[aldax]
port = 5000
region = south-4
host = aldax.brasklabs.corp
team = brivan
timeout_ms = 2000
retries = 2

## 3.2.0 — Changed defaults

Heads up, plugin folks: CrumbClock now defaults the order-cutoff rule to rolling-window mode instead of fixed-time. We got tired of bakeries in Malvern Hollow missing the 6pm wall-clock cutoff by thirty seconds and losing a whole day's orders. If your plugin reads `cutoff_mode`, handle the new `rolling` value or you'll silently fall back to legacy behavior. Pinning the old default still works via the settings API. For reference, the shipped defaults now look like this.

service settings:
[holath]
host = holath.novacio.corp
user = holath_svc
database = holath_prod